Title
Programming Language Processors in Java: Compilers and Interpreters,Used
Sold by Ergodebooks, an authorized reseller.
Returns accepted within 30 days | support@ergodebooks.com
Shipping Information
- Free Standard Shipping — United States only
- Processing Time: 1–3 business days
- Estimated Delivery: 3–5 business days after dispatch
- Double-boxed, fully insured & discreetly packaged
- Tracking number sent via email once dispatched
- Orders over $250 require signature upon delivery. Taxes calculated at checkout.
Returns & Refund
Returns accepted within 30 days of delivery.
Damaged or Defective Item
Free return shipping + replacement or full refund
Wrong Item Received
Free return shipping + replacement or full refund
Change of Mind
Return shipping at customer's expense · 25% restocking fee applies
This book provides a gently paced introduction to techniques for implementing programming languages by means of compilers and interpreters, using the objectoriented programming language Java. The book aims to exemplify good software engineering principles at the same time as explaining the specific techniques needed to build compilers and interpreters.
⚠️ WARNING (California Proposition 65):
This product may contain chemicals known to the State of California to cause cancer, birth defects, or other reproductive harm.
For more information, please visit www.P65Warnings.ca.gov.
- Q: What are the dimensions of the book? A: The book measures seven point zero one inches in length, one point two inches in width, and nine point three inches in height.
- Q: How many pages does the book have? A: This book contains four hundred thirty-six pages, providing a comprehensive resource on programming language processors.
- Q: What type of binding does the book have? A: The book is bound in hardcover, ensuring durability for frequent use and long-term preservation.
- Q: What programming languages does the book cover? A: The book primarily focuses on techniques for implementing programming languages using Java, including compilers and interpreters.
- Q: Is this book suitable for beginners? A: Yes, the book provides a gently paced introduction, making it suitable for beginners as well as those with some programming knowledge.
- Q: What can I expect to learn from this book? A: Readers can expect to learn techniques for building compilers and interpreters, along with good software engineering principles.
- Q: Is there any prerequisite knowledge needed to read this book? A: Basic knowledge of programming concepts is helpful, but the book is designed to be accessible to newcomers.
- Q: Who is the author of this book? A: The author of the book is David Watt, who brings expertise in programming languages and software engineering.
- Q: Can this book be used as a textbook for a course? A: Yes, this book is suitable for use as a textbook in courses focused on programming languages and software development.
- Q: How should I store this book to keep it in good condition? A: Store the book in a cool, dry place away from direct sunlight to preserve its condition and prevent damage.
- Q: How do I clean this hardcover book? A: To clean the book, gently wipe the cover with a soft, dry cloth to remove dust and avoid using liquids that could damage it.
- Q: Is this book suitable for self-study? A: Yes, the book is well-structured for self-study, with clear explanations and examples, making it ideal for independent learners.
- Q: What if the book arrives damaged? A: If the book arrives damaged, you should contact the seller or retailer to inquire about return or replacement options.
- Q: Is there any warranty for this book? A: Typically, books do not come with a warranty, but check the retailer's return policy for specific conditions.
- Q: Can I find additional resources related to this book? A: Yes, many educational resources and supplementary materials are often available online to enhance your learning experience.